Rhode Bronzer: The Pocket Staple Replacing Heavy Contour

Hailey Bieber’s Rhode bronzer launch is one of the most talked-about summer beauty launches, and for good reason. Pocket Bronze is the brand’s first lightweight cream bronzer, created to deliver hydrating, buildable color that replaces chalky powder and harsh contour lines. According to Cosmetics Business, the formula is infused with peptides and tamanu oil, and it launches in eight shades to suit a broad range of skin tones. The creamy texture means you can tap it on with fingers or use the new Pocket Brush, a compact, double-ended brush with vegan bristles, for precise placement and seamless blending on the go. Rhode is reinforcing its glow-first approach with Highlight Milk, a luminiser inspired by its Glazing Milk, plus new Peptide Lip Shape and Peptide Lip Tint shades that coordinate with bronzed summer looks instead of competing with them.

Watercolour Makeup Formulas: Refy’s Fresh Take on Color

Watercolour makeup formulas are sheer, fluid products that give a translucent wash of pigment, similar to watercolor paint on paper, for soft, skin-like color rather than opaque coverage. Refy is one of the brands leading this shift, offering complexion innovations that move away from heavy bases and sharp edges. These fluid, blendable textures are ideal for summer when you want color that looks like it is part of your skin, not sitting on top of it. They are made to be layered: one thin layer for a hint of tint, or several for more intensity without thickness. Used with cream bronzers like Rhode’s Pocket Bronze, watercolour formulas can create a seamless, tonal look across cheeks, lids and lips. The result is a modern, blurred finish that fits perfectly with no-makeup-makeup trends and stands up to heat without the weight of traditional full-coverage products.

Luxury Glow Products from Dior and Dolce & Gabbana

For those who like a touch of luxury in their makeup bag, glow-boosting launches from Dior and Dolce & Gabbana are defining the high-end side of summer beauty launches. Cosmetics Business highlights that these brands are leaning into luminous textures that leave skin glossy rather than glittery, aligning with the season’s preference for a hydrated, sun-kissed look. Luxury glow products often pair skincare-style ingredients with refined shimmer, so they layer well over lighter bases and cream bronzers without caking. They are the finishing touch: tapped onto cheekbones, across the bridge of the nose, and on the eyelids to catch light during long summer days and evenings. When combined with Rhode’s cream bronzer and the fluid color from watercolour makeup formulas, these high-end illuminators create a polished, editorial take on the bronzed, dewy aesthetic that still feels wearable for everyday.
